Chapter 51
ELIZA'S POV
Seeing Alexander again filled me with a warmth I had not realized I had been missing.
He stood tall and commanding. His blue eyes scanned my face as if memorizing every feature, as if ensuring I was truly there.
The moment was brief.
It didn’t last long.
It was stolen by duty, as it always was with him. I had barely opened my mouth to speak when he turned to Dylan.
"Take Eliza to eat," Alexander ordered. "I have a meeting with my generals. Keep her safe."
Dylan, the son of Beta Aaron, nodded immediately.
He had always been one of Alexander’s most trusted subordinates, and from the way he regarded me, I knew he took this responsibility seriously.
I followed him outside.
We walked in silence at first, moving through the makeshift camp.
The scent of sweat, earth, and iron filled the air. It was the scent of battle. My wolf stirred uneasily.
Looking around, I could see the expressions on the soldiers’ faces.
I could feel grief clinging to every soldier who passed us.
